Job Summary
Source carriers and onboard FTL and OTR freight, building repeatable lane relationships to reduce spot market reliance. Live on DAT and load boards to source competitive pricing, negotiate daily rates, and cover difficult freight efficiently. Price FTL and LTL opportunities using lane history and market conditions, then turn quotes around for sales. Monitor lanes for margin erosion, flag underperformers, and drive repricing strategies to protect margins on every load. Maintain carrier compliance by verifying insurance, operating authority, and safety ratings while managing onboarding steps. Collaborate with sales, dispatch, and customer service to ensure booking flows smoothly and resolve exceptions before they reach the customer.
